r200: remove indexed verts
authorDave Airlie <airlied@redhat.com>
Wed, 21 Jan 2009 16:38:00 +0000 (02:38 +1000)
committerDave Airlie <airlied@redhat.com>
Wed, 21 Jan 2009 16:38:00 +0000 (02:38 +1000)
src/mesa/drivers/dri/r200/r200_context.h
src/mesa/drivers/dri/r200/r200_swtcl.c
src/mesa/drivers/dri/r200/r200_swtcl.h
src/mesa/drivers/dri/r200/r200_tcl.c

index 5ecf797..2725dc4 100644 (file)
@@ -544,7 +544,6 @@ struct r200_tcl_info {
 
    GLuint *Elts;
 
-   struct radeon_dma_region indexed_verts;
    struct radeon_dma_region vertex_data[15];
 };
 
@@ -603,7 +602,6 @@ struct r200_swtcl_info {
 
    struct radeon_bo *bo;
    void (*flush) (r200ContextPtr);
-   struct radeon_dma_region indexed_verts;
 };
 
 
index 0be772d..7275886 100644 (file)
@@ -954,6 +954,4 @@ void r200DestroySwtcl( GLcontext *ctx )
 {
    r200ContextPtr rmesa = R200_CONTEXT(ctx);
 
-   //   if (rmesa->swtcl.indexed_verts.buf) 
-     //      r200ReleaseDmaRegion( rmesa, &rmesa->swtcl.indexed_verts, __FUNCTION__ );
 }
index 0c25d8b..91c7c0f 100644 (file)
@@ -52,10 +52,6 @@ extern void r200BuildVertices( GLcontext *ctx, GLuint start, GLuint count,
 extern void r200PrintSetupFlags(char *msg, GLuint flags );
 
 
-extern void r200_emit_indexed_verts( GLcontext *ctx,
-                                      GLuint start,
-                                      GLuint count );
-
 extern void r200_translate_vertex( GLcontext *ctx, 
                                     const radeonVertex *src, 
                                     SWvertex *dst );
index 226bf16..0f15fd4 100644 (file)
@@ -570,10 +570,6 @@ static void transition_to_hwtnl( GLcontext *ctx )
 
    rmesa->dma.flush = NULL;
    
-   //   if (rmesa->swtcl.indexed_verts.buf) 
-     //      r200ReleaseDmaRegion( rmesa, &rmesa->swtcl.indexed_verts, 
-     //                              __FUNCTION__ );
-
    R200_STATECHANGE( rmesa, vap );
    rmesa->hw.vap.cmd[VAP_SE_VAP_CNTL] |= R200_VAP_TCL_ENABLE;
    rmesa->hw.vap.cmd[VAP_SE_VAP_CNTL] &= ~R200_VAP_FORCE_W_TO_ONE;